The value of numerical aperature of the objective lens of a microscope is \(1.25\). If light of wavelength \(5000\,\mathop A\limits^o \) is used, the minimum separation between two points, to be seen as distinct, will be....\(\mu m\)

  1. A \(0.48\)
  2. B \(0.38\)
  3. C \(0.24\)
  4. D \(0.12\)

Correct Answer

(C) \(0.24\)

Step-by-step Solution

Detailed explanation

Numerical aperature of the microscope is given as \({\text{NA}} = \frac{{0.61\,\lambda }}{{\text{d}}}\) Where \(\mathrm{d}=\) minimum sparaton between two points to be seen as distinct \({\text{d}} = \frac{{0.61\,\,\lambda }}{{{\text{NA}}}} = \)…
